本発明はデータ通信システムにおけるデータ通信制御方
式に関する。DETAILED DESCRIPTION OF THE INVENTION [Field of Industrial Application] The present invention relates to a data communication control method in a data communication system.
従来、この種のデータ通信制御方式では、送信側のホス
トコンピュータから定期的にデータの送信を行い、受信
側のホストコンピュータで一定時間内にデータを受信す
ることにより、回線の状態を監視していた。Conventionally, in this type of data communication control method, the transmitting host computer periodically sends data, and the receiving host computer receives the data within a certain period of time to monitor the line status. Ta.
上述した従来の方式では、ホストコンピュータが常に回
線の状態を監視する為、データを送受信し、負荷が大き
くなるということと、ホストコンピュータ間の通信によ
って相手局の内部状態情報を得るので時間がかかるとい
う欠点がある。In the conventional method described above, the host computer constantly monitors the line status, which results in a heavy load due to data transmission and reception, and it takes time to obtain internal status information of the other station through communication between host computers. There is a drawback.
本発明のデータ通信制御方式は、ホストコンピュータと
通信制御処理部とにより構成されるデータ通信システム
において、送信側は前記ホストコンピュータの内部状態
情報を定期的に送信する通信制御手段を備え、受信側は
前記内部状態情報を受信しデータ回線状態と一緒にして
受信メモリに記憶する手段と前記ホストコンピュータか
ら前記受信メモリを読み出す手段とを備える。In the data communication control system of the present invention, in a data communication system constituted by a host computer and a communication control processing section, the transmitting side includes communication control means for periodically transmitting internal state information of the host computer, and the receiving side comprises means for receiving the internal state information and storing it together with the data line state in a receiving memory, and means for reading the receiving memory from the host computer.
次に、本発明について図面を参照して説明する。 Next, the present invention will be explained with reference to the drawings.
本発明の一実施例を示す図を参照すると、ホストコンピ
ュータ4が持つ送信情報記憶部5の内容を通信制御処理
部3が一定時間毎に送信する。通信制御処理部2がその
情報を受信し、受信情報記憶部6に記憶する。また、通
信制御処理部2は通信制御処理部3との通信の際、デー
タ回線9の状態を判断し、それも受信情報記憶部6に保
持する。ホストコンピュータ1は受信情報記憶部6を読
み出すことによってデータ回線9の状態と送信情報記憶
部5の内容と得ることができる。同様に、逆方向につい
ても、ホストコンピュータ1が持つ送信情報記憶部8の
内容を通信制御処理部2が一定時間毎に送信する0通信
制御処理部3がその情報を受信し、受信情報記憶部7に
記憶する。Referring to the diagram showing an embodiment of the present invention, the communication control processing section 3 transmits the contents of the transmission information storage section 5 of the host computer 4 at regular intervals. The communication control processing unit 2 receives the information and stores it in the received information storage unit 6. Furthermore, when communicating with the communication control processing section 3, the communication control processing section 2 determines the state of the data line 9 and also stores it in the received information storage section 6. The host computer 1 can obtain the status of the data line 9 and the contents of the transmission information storage section 5 by reading the reception information storage section 6. Similarly, in the reverse direction, the communication control processing section 2 transmits the contents of the transmission information storage section 8 of the host computer 1 at regular intervals.The communication control processing section 3 receives the information, and the reception information storage section Store in 7.
丈な、通信制御処理部3は通信制御処理部2との通信の
際、データ回線9の状態を判断し、それも受信情報記憶
部7に保持する。ホストコンピュータ4は受信情報記憶
部7を読み出すことによって、データ回線9の状態と送
信情報記憶部8の内容を得ることができる。During communication with the communication control processing section 2, the communication control processing section 3 judges the state of the data line 9 and also stores it in the received information storage section 7. By reading the reception information storage section 7, the host computer 4 can obtain the status of the data line 9 and the contents of the transmission information storage section 8.
以上説明したように本発明によれば、下位レベルの通信
制御処理部で一定時間毎に通信を行うことにより、ホス
トコンピュータの負荷を小さくでき、相手局の内部状態
情報を得る時間を短かくすることができる。As explained above, according to the present invention, the load on the host computer can be reduced by communicating at fixed intervals in the lower-level communication control processing unit, and the time required to obtain internal state information of the other station can be shortened. be able to.
